Currently, the Student Tool counts a member’s first join date in EVE University, even if they left and later rejoined. This causes an issue where members who haven’t been in EVE University for 14 consecutive days (after their latest return) still appear in the tool.
Proposed Solution
Modify the Student Tool to track a member’s latest join date instead of their first-ever join date. This ensures that only members who have completed 14 consecutive days in their current tenure appear in the tool.
Prevents confusion and ensures proper tracking of newly returned members.
Aligns the tool’s behavior with actual tenure rather than historical join records.
Improves accuracy in handling rejoining students.
